Aussie Connectivity and Data Factors

Australia’s vastness and internet mix directly affect how these platforms function. In urban areas with fibre NBN, both desktop and mobile on Wi-Fi operate flawlessly. The difficulty arises outside the major centres.

In regional and rural locations, desktop play depends entirely on the fixed-line or satellite internet, which can be sluggish or laggy. Sometimes, the local 4G or 5G mobile network is actually faster and more reliable, giving mobile casino play a surprising edge for real-time action.

Then there’s data. The mobile app is streamlined, but a long session on a data network can eat up your monthly allowance. It’s something to watch. Desktop play on a home Wi-Fi network usually faces no data caps, so you can play as long as you like.

Performance and Technical Reliability in Australia

Connection speeds in Australia range from city NBN to less fast regional links. Desktop gaming, generally on home Wi-Fi, offers a stable connection. This means games load fast and run smoothly, especially the heavy video slots with elaborate animations.

The mobile site and app are built to be lean. They require less data without sacrificing speed. For anyone relying on a mobile network out in the country, this efficiency matters. Performance stays consistent, reducing lag when you bet live.

Stability is essential. The desktop version is extremely stable, running in mature browsers. Mobile apps live in a shifting world of iOS and Android updates. Jet4Bet ensures its app is updated to minimize crashes and glitches.

Then there is storage. The desktop version lives in your browser, requiring no storage. The mobile app, though small, does take up phone memory. For a user with an older device or numerous other apps, that space is a real factor.

Real-Time Casino Engagement

Live dealer games highlight the divide. On desktop, the large screen comfortably shows the game, multiple camera feeds, and the chat panel. Making wagers feels exact, which helps in tactical games like blackjack where every move counts.

Live casino on mobile focuses on a single, clear video feed. The picture adapts whether you hold your phone upright or sideways. Tapping to bet is fast, but trying to place a stack of complex side bets on a small screen during something like Lightning Roulette can feel a bit frantic.

Managing Bonuses and Promotions

Taking a bonus is simple on either device. Reading the full terms and conditions, however, is often more comfortable on a desktop screen. You might also see a more complete list of every running promotion on the full website.

On mobile, you can activate offers just as easily and get alerts for new ones. The wagering process is the same. The only catch is that some promo pages are abbreviated, so for the absolute finest print, you might need to switch to the desktop site.

Payment Processing Speed

The actual processing time for deposits and withdrawals is the same, as they hit the same banking backend. The act of paying feels different. Desktop might make it easier to copy-paste a long crypto wallet address.

Mobile payments utilize built-in systems like Apple Pay or Google Pay. A quick fingerprint or glance confirms the transaction. This can make depositing from your phone feel almost instantaneous compared to inputting card data on a computer.
